## Configuration

The Brindlemoor ingest service polls a partner SFTP drop hosted by Calverish Logistics every fifteen minutes. Connection settings live in `config/sftp.env`, which is loaded at startup and never committed to the repository. Reviewers should verify that the host, port, and remote path entries match the values in the deployment checklist before approving changes. Below those entries, the file must also include this line:

vault entry, hahaf-tahop: VAULT_KEY3=84f

Escalation: log sampling for Chirpwell. The Chirpwell ingest service emits roughly 40k lines per minute at default verbosity, so the Lanternfall pipeline samples at 1:50 in production. If a release requires full-fidelity logs, raise the sampling rate via the Duskmere console at least two hours before cutover, and revert within 24 hours to avoid storage overruns. Do not ship a release with sampling disabled. If the sampling override fails or storage alarms fire, escalate to the pipeline duty lead.

pager mailbox: holius@nelvrogrid.internal

Q: The Fennick metrics sidecar lost its sealed state after a node restart — how do we recover?

A: Restart the sidecar with the --restore flag, then unseal from the Dorrance console. This is safe; buffered metrics replay automatically. Do not wipe the spool directory. At the unseal prompt, enter the recovery passphrase given below.

recovery phrase for bahaf-yahip: ulaion-istys-praok-ulaiel-quenix-holox-ulaox-praox-quenix-eliius-sileth-sorax-soriel-holax